- 1. It is said that fresh herring is good for the nerves as it contains a lot of iron.
Got from Miss Flaherty
Quay St.,
Galway2. A drink of cold water at night is supposed to be good for a cold.
Mrs Glynn,
Abbeygate St.,
Galway3. An old cure for a corn is to steep it in bread-soda for nine days after which, the corn is supposed to go.
Mrs. Cosgrove,
2 Market St.,
